In the utilities industry, environmental compliance is non-negotiable. Whether you are a water utility managing discharge permits, an electric utility handling hazardous materials in substations, or a natural gas utility overseeing pipeline construction, you must ensure that every contractor and partner adheres to strict environmental regulations. This Environmental Compliance Agreement is designed to protect your utility by clearly defining responsibilities for permits, reporting, and remediation. It helps you avoid costly fines, litigation, and reputational damage by setting expectations upfront and creating a framework for accountability. Use this agreement to formalize your relationship with any third party whose work could impact the environment.
